OTHERS
The remote control does not
function.
 Point the remote control at the
remote control sensor
system.
 Remove any obstacles in the path
between the remote control and the
system.
 Replace both batteries in the
remote control with new ones, if
they are weak.
 Make sure you select the correct
input on the remote control.
The Control for HDMI function does
not work properly.
 Check the HDMI connection
(page 14).
 Set up the Control for HDMI function
on the TV.
 Make sure the connected
equipment is compatible with
"BRAVIA" Sync.
 Check the Control for HDMI settings
on the connected equipment. Refer
to the operating instructions
supplied with the connected
equipment.
 If you connect/disconnect the AC
power cord (mains lead), wait for
more than 15 seconds and operate
the system.
 If you connect the audio output of
the video equipment and the
system using other than an HDMI
cable, no sound may be output
because of "BRAVIA" Sync. In this
case, set the "CTRL" to "OFF"
(page 28) or connect the audio
output jack directly to the TV instead
of the system.
"PROTECT" appears on the front
panel display.
 Press  to turn off the system.
After "STBY" disappears, disconnect
the AC power cord (mains lead),
then check that nothing is blocking
the ventilation holes of the system.
RESET
on the
If the system still does not operate
properly, reset the system as follows:
1
Press  to turn on the Sound
Bar.
2
Press  while pressing INPUT
and VOL  on the Sound Bar.
3
When "RESET" appears on the
front panel display, release the
buttons.
4
Disconnect the AC power cord
(mains lead).
AMP menu, sound field, etc.,
return to the default settings.
